Decagon wrote:So, why did Walcott suddenly get worse when he fought Ezzard Charles? He was great in 1947 and 1952, but between that time, he only got one clean win over Charles.
stop saying one clean win. walcott beat charles in 1952. charles caution in the late rounds lost him the fight. walcott was more effectivly aggresion and so he won the fight. this was not a robbery. it was a very close fight.
walcott didnt get suddenly worse. walcott simply fought much better in the 3rd and 4th fights. walcott was a great puncher. when he fought more aggresivly and let his hands go more in the 3rd and 4th fights.......he was too much for charles. even in the first 2 fights where walcott wasnt fighting aggresivly........every time he connected on charles u would see charles get shaken badly.
charles said walcott was the hardest puncer he ever fought . said "walcott hurt me every time he landed"

..once more with feeling....charles /walcott IV.....was a hoax and robbery from the beginning.....referee took away charles' body attack..let walcott hold when he wanted to..made charles break....etc etc etc.....judges....either dishonest or incompetent.....referee cheered walcott on during fight!!!!! easily heard at ringside and over tv.
not denying charles said walcott was hardest hitter he faced...just never heard that before. he told me satterfield was hardest puncher.
